admin 管理员组

文章数量: 1184232


2024年4月13日发(作者:conversion table是什么意思)

JavaScript中的跨域访问与安全问题解决方

JavaScript是一种广泛应用于网页开发的脚本语言,它具有跨平台、动态性和

交互性等特点,能够为网页增加丰富的功能和用户体验。然而,由于浏览器的同源

策略限制,JavaScript在跨域访问和安全方面存在一些问题。本文将探讨JavaScript

中的跨域访问问题以及解决方法。

一、什么是跨域访问问题

在Web开发中,同源策略是浏览器的一种安全机制,它限制了一个源(域名、

协议、端口)下的文档或脚本如何与另一个源进行交互。当一个脚本试图从一个源

访问另一个源的内容时,浏览器会阻止这种跨域访问。这是为了防止恶意脚本获取

用户的敏感信息或进行其他攻击。

二、跨域访问的解决方法

1. JSONP

JSONP是一种简单且常用的跨域访问解决方案。它利用了HTML中的